Finance Review — Regional Sales, Eastern Arc

Quick summary for the finance crew. Eastern Arc closed the quarter 5% over plan, mostly thanks to the Solvane bundle pushing average deal size up. Gretchport underperformed again — third quarter running — and we're flagging its branch overhead for review. Rebate accruals look light by roughly 60k, so adjust before close. Cash collection improved; DSO down four days. Nothing alarming overall, but watch the discounting creep. Where we're headed next is noted below.

board note of tagug-hahag: Praionax Logistics is in early talks to buy Julaxek Group for about $36.3 million. The Julmir launch date is March 1, and nothing goes to the press before then.

Night-shift staff: Floor 4 of the Tellhaven Building opens this week. After 21:00, access is via the rear stairwell only; the lifts are locked out overnight during the settling period. Complete a walk-through of the new floor once per shift and log it. The stairwell keypad accepts the code below.

badge for yahop-fawep: bdg-XBKXI-68071

**Postmortem timeline — Farelight pricing experiment**

14:22 — On-call paged after checkout conversions dropped sharply on the Farelight platform. Investigation showed the ticket-pricing experiment had begun serving the treatment price to 100% of traffic instead of the intended 10% split, due to a misconfigured rollout flag pushed earlier that afternoon. Experiment was halted at 14:41 and prices reverted. The deploy responsible was identified by the token recorded below.

session token of fadug-hahap = htk3_554

Scope: user profile and session tables only. Billing stays put.

Steps: freeze writes via the Gatewick toggle, snapshot the user schema, replay deltas into the new Userloft service, flip reads, then writes. Rollback is toggle-off plus delta replay in reverse; tested at 12 min.

Security notes: Userloft runs with least-privilege DB roles; the migration worker cannot touch billing schemas. Cross-service calls are authenticated against the internal token broker, whose key for this migration is as follows.

gateway credential: vxb3-o9a